HC Deb 04 February 1964 vol 688 c970
30. Sir T. Moore

asked the Chancellor of the Exchequer what is the result of the consultations he has had with other Departments concerned and the local authority regarding the possible establishment of a tax-free zone at Prestwick Airport.

Mr. Maudling

The consultations are well advanced and I understand that the local authority considered the position at its council meeting last Tuesday.

Sir T. Moore

I thank my right hon. Friend for that reply, but may I ask him whether he would agree that the very existence of a tax-free zone at the airport would be an enormous inducement to new industries to settle in the district and so relieve the general unemployment situation in the county?

Mr. Maudling

I think that it would be wrong to comment overmuch on this. Consultations have been going on and this matter has recently been considered by the local authority, but we are not sure of its present view.
